Restaurants or Hotels Cannot Impose Mandatory Service Charges on Food Bills : Delhi High Court

The Delhi High Court ruled that service charges are voluntary payments by consumers and cannot be made mandatory on food bills by restaurants or hotels.

Justice Prathiba M. Singh upheld the 2022 consumer protection guidelines and fined the restaurant associations ₹1 lakh for challenging them.

The court said service charges should not be added to bills by default and must be left to the customer’s choice. Restaurant groups argued there was no law against it, but the court called it unfair to consumers.

Furthermore, the court directed that no service charge could be imposed on takeaway orders.
